Disabling autocompletion Setting autocomplete=off on fields has two effects: It tells the browser not to save data inputted by the user for later autocompletion on similar forms, though heuristics for complying vary by browser. It stops the browser from caching form data in the session history.
Add autocomplete=off onto element; Add hidden with autocomplete=false as a first children element of the form.

Note: In order to provide autocompletion, user-agents might require / / elements to: Have a name and/or id attribute. Be descendants of a element. Be owned by a form with a submit button.
